Android TextView 改变 textColor 与主题
全部标签 到目前为止我有这个工作代码:fiddle:http://jsfiddle.net/r4emt/12/就在您进入JQueryUI自动完成之前,按钮显示为“Hello”。您可以在JQueryUI自动完成中键入“item”,您会注意到按钮现在显示为“World”。单击“世界”按钮将项目放入列表中。如果您再次键入项目,您可以选择一个并单击列表中已有项目的替换按钮。然而,一旦你这样做了,按钮仍然显示“world”,但它应该显示“hello”,因为输入字段中没有任何内容。如果您单击输入字段,然后单击删除或后退箭头,它会变回“hello”,但那里没有任何可删除或转到其左侧的内容。我认为这与这部分代码
如主题所示,我想在VisualStudio2017中为JavaScript和TypeScript文件导入/设置VisualStudioCode颜色主题。因此,我想为其设置颜色主题的文件是:.js、.jsx、.ts和.tsx。如果无法按文件或语言进行编辑,那么我想知道是否可以导入看起来像VisualStudioCode的整个主题。简而言之,我想要这样:看起来像这样: 最佳答案 我终于找到了方法!长话短说:下载JavaScript.tmLanguage和JavaScript.tmTheme.转到%USERPROFILE%\.vs\Ext
我正在尝试了解如何最好地使用Angular-material主题:Google提供范围广泛的colorpalettes,并且还提供了有关如何easilyswitchbetweenpalettes的指南.我看过这个question,并找到了一堆工具来围绕主色生成调色板(tool1,tool2)虽然当从设计师那里获得定制设计时,会选择不同的颜色,但我发现很难将设计颜色作为一个完整的主题来实现,因为要考虑的变量太多(例如悬停色调、墨水波纹色调等)。我的问题是:作为开发者,我可以从交付给我的每个设计(通过JS主题或CSS覆盖),或者是否有任何限制需要考虑?设计师是否应该考虑一些准则创build
我有一个React组件,我在其中使用了一个日期选择器。根据所选的Date值,我发送了一个ajax请求来获取数据。我没有使用任何框架,例如redux或flux。exportdefaultclassMyComponentextendsComponent{constructor(props){super(props);}componentDidMount(){//Initialfetchrequestbasedonthedefaultdate}onDateSelectionChanged(fromDate,toDate){this.setState({fromDate,toDate});}r
我已经用RxJS试验了两个星期了,虽然我原则上喜欢它,但我似乎无法找到并实现管理状态的正确模式。所有文章和问题似乎都同意:Subject在可能的情况下应该避免,以支持通过via转换来插入状态;.getValue()应该完全弃用;和.do除了DOM操作外,也许应该避免?所有这些建议的问题在于,除了“您将学习Rx方式并停止使用Subject”之外,似乎没有任何文献直接说明您应该使用什么。但是我在任何地方都找不到一个直接的例子,它专门指示以无状态和功能的方式对单个流/对象执行添加和删除的正确方法,这是多个其他流输入的结果。在我再次指出相同的方向之前,未发现文献的问题是:TheIntroduc
有正在使用的现有主题:constfooSubject=newBehaviorSubject(null);还有另一个可观察对象(本例中的另一个主题):constbarSubject=newSubject();barSubject.subscribe(value=>fooSubject.next(),err=>fooSubject.error(err),()=>fooSubject.complete());barSubject.next('bar');代码有效但看起来很笨拙。是否有更好的方法将barSubjectobservable管道(广义上,不一定使用pipe运算符)fooSubjec
我正在聊天并使用数组来容纳用户。这是我的问题:用户1加入并通过推送在数组中获得索引0。User2加入并通过推送在数组中获得索引1。User1断开连接并通过拼接移除。现在User2成为索引0。User1重新连接并通过推送获得索引1。User2断开连接,索引1被删除,现在是User1。这当然会引起问题。所以我的问题是如何在不改变其他元素的索引的情况下从数组中删除该项目?我走错路了吗? 最佳答案 为什么不使用splice()从数组中删除项目,为什么不直接将值设置为null或undefined?然后当您添加新用户时,您只需扫描数组即可找到第
我的html结构是这样的:我正在尝试将文件名从file#-128x79.jpg更改为file#-896x277.jpg。我不知道如何获取动态生成的文件名并搜索和替换src更改。我找到了用“无”替换整个src的方法,以确保到目前为止我做对了,但我不知道如何做其余的事情。$('#something').removeAttr('id').prop('class','some-class').find('img').prop('src','none'); 最佳答案 您可以替换每个img的src,方法是首先使用选择器选择所有图像,然后使用at
是否有任何优雅的方法可以从属于数组的数组中删除对象?我已经使用React和Redux有一段时间了,但每次我必须在不改变状态的情况下删除或插入数据时都会卡住几个小时。reducer是一个数组,其中包含具有ID的对象和另一个包含对象的数组,如下所示:[{id:123,items:[{id:abc,name:albert},...]},...]我收到了两个ID,需要删除ID为abc的项目。 最佳答案 通过id从数组中删除一个项目:returnstate.filter(item=>item.id!==action.id)通过id从对象中删除
我正在尝试找到一种使用Firebase云消息传递向我的应用程序的所有用户发送通知的方法,但我有一个仅限网络的应用程序。我见过似乎适用于Android/iOS的解决方案,它基本上涉及让用户自动订阅名为“allDevices”的主题,然后向订阅该主题的所有用户发送通知。我似乎找不到任何关于如何让基于Web的用户订阅主题的文档。有谁知道这是否可行,如果可行,是否有我遗漏的文档可以涵盖这一点?谢谢! 最佳答案 在适用于JavaScript的Firebase云消息传递SDK中,没有直接的API可以让客户端订阅主题。相反,您可以通过RESTAP